Accounts Assistant Organisation England Athletics Salary £25,000 per annum Location UK Based Contract type Permanent (Part time) Closing date 18 February 2026 Job Description Accounts AssistantHome Working (with Travel required)Circa £25,000- £27,000 per annum pro-rataPermanent Role -28 Hours per weekEngland Athletics is the membership and development body for athletics and running in England. We work in partnership with the wider athletics family, especially our member clubs and bodies, UK Athletics, Sport England & commercial partners, to grow opportunities for everyone to experience our sport and to enable them to reach their full potential. England Athletics also provides national-level competition and is responsible for athlete development beneath world-class performance levels.England Athletics is a membership organisation with c1,928 member clubs/bodies and c174,000 registered athletes, which exists to provide services and support to its members and to promote and deliver athletics and running activities across all ages, event disciplines, ability levels and aspirations; and to give support to the wider sport where there are more than 6m who run each month in England, 2,251 licensed road races and 244,000 active RunTogether participants operating in more than 3,439 groups.We want to inspire more athletes and runners of all abilities and backgrounds to fulfil their potential and to have a lifelong love of the sport. It is our vision for athletics to become an inclusive sport where everyone belongs and can flourish. We want every participant involved in our sport, whether they are an athlete, runner, coach, official, leader, volunteer, facility operator, parent, or guardian to see and experience first-hand the guiding principles that continue to drive our work – including putting the athlete and runner first, encouraging high standards and ethical success across all aspects of our work, enhancing experiences, and working together in partnership not in isolation.The Role:A vacancy has arisen at England Athletics on a permanent basis for an Accounts Assistant, to support the Finance Team to support the purchase, sales and general ledger functions. The Accounts Assistant will play an integral part in ensuring accurate and timely processing of financial transactions, maintaining strong attention to detail, and supporting stakeholders across the organisation.The primary responsibilities will include accurately processing purchase and sales invoices in line with company procedures, carrying out supplier and customer reconciliations, and supporting the maintenance of robust financial controls. The Accounts Assistant will also assist with month-end activities by preparing supporting documentation, running system reports, and identifying discrepancies or anomalies for escalation.In addition, the role will involve monitoring key finance inboxes, responding promptly to internal and external queries, and supporting the resolution of invoice or payment issues. The successful candidate will contribute to continuous improvement within the finance department and provide general support.The individual should preferably be qualified to AAT level or working towards the qualification and should have sound knowledge of the monthly reporting process, understanding the nominal reporting structure. The candidate should be able to demonstrate previous experience of undertaking sales and purchase ledger administration, BACS, payments, credit control and financial administration.
